The New Bridge

Standing majestically across the gargantuan El Tajo Gorge, La Puente Nuevo is more than just a landmark. It embodies Ronda's rich history, representing a symbol of its enduring resilience. Erected in the 18th century after its predecessor collapsed, La Puente Nuevo's graceful design stands as a testament to the craftsmanship of its creators.

Today, it is a popular tourist destination, offering breathtaking scenery and a portal into Ronda's captivating past.
